Sustainable Energy Systems, BTech

The Bachelor of Technology in Sustainable Energy Systems ensures graduates possess a deep familiarity with the technologies associated with energy systems, as well as the skills to continually assess new energy technologies and changes to energy systems. Students will develop a thorough understanding of regulatory and political aspects of energy supply and will emerge ready for careers in the continually changing energy field. Graduates will have the detailed technical knowledge, broad perspective, and strong analytical skills to allow them to make a difference in how society supplies and uses energy. They are expected to work in fields such as energy auditing, wind and solar energy, smart (and micro) grids, building management, and government. Bachelor of Technology graduates will be well placed to pursue graduate studies in engineering, science, or the social sciences. The program offers students specializations in Technologies or Programs and Policies, as well as a college-to university pathway.
